#if !(defined _WIN32 && ! defined __CYGWIN__) |
|||
/* Unix API. */ |
|||
|
|||
/* The following macros apply to an argument x, that is a status of a process,
|
|||
as returned by waitpid(). |
|||
On nearly all systems, including Linux/x86, WEXITSTATUS are bits 15..8 and |
|||
WTERMSIG are bits 7..0, while BeOS uses the opposite. Therefore programs |
|||
have to use the abstract macros. */ |
|||
|
|||
/* For valid x, exactly one of WIFSIGNALED(x), WIFEXITED(x), WIFSTOPPED(x)
|
|||
is true. */ |
|||
# ifndef WIFSIGNALED |
|||
# define WIFSIGNALED(x) (WTERMSIG (x) != 0 && WTERMSIG(x) != 0x7f) |
|||
# endif |
|||
# ifndef WIFEXITED |
|||
# define WIFEXITED(x) (WTERMSIG (x) == 0) |
|||
# endif |
|||
# ifndef WIFSTOPPED |
|||
# define WIFSTOPPED(x) (WTERMSIG (x) == 0x7f) |
|||
# endif |
|||
|
|||
/* The termination signal. Only to be accessed if WIFSIGNALED(x) is true. */ |
|||
# ifndef WTERMSIG |
|||
# define WTERMSIG(x) ((x) & 0x7f) |
|||
# endif |
|||
|
|||
/* The exit status. Only to be accessed if WIFEXITED(x) is true. */ |
|||
# ifndef WEXITSTATUS |
|||
# define WEXITSTATUS(x) (((x) >> 8) & 0xff) |
|||
# endif |
|||
|
|||
/* The stopping signal. Only to be accessed if WIFSTOPPED(x) is true. */ |
|||
# ifndef WSTOPSIG |
|||
# define WSTOPSIG(x) (((x) >> 8) & 0x7f) |
|||
# endif |
|||
|
|||
/* True if the process dumped core. Not standardized by POSIX. */ |
|||
# ifndef WCOREDUMP |
|||
# define WCOREDUMP(x) ((x) & 0x80) |
|||
# endif |
|||
|
|||
#else |
|||
/* Native Windows API. */ |
|||
|
|||
# include <signal.h> /* for SIGTERM */ |
|||
|
|||
/* The following macros apply to an argument x, that is a status of a process,
|
|||
as returned by waitpid() or, equivalently, _cwait() or GetExitCodeProcess(). |
|||
This value is simply an 'int', not composed of bit fields. */ |
|||
|
|||
/* When an unhandled fatal signal terminates a process, the exit code is 3. */ |
|||
# define WIFSIGNALED(x) ((x) == 3) |
|||
# define WIFEXITED(x) ((x) != 3) |
|||
# define WIFSTOPPED(x) 0 |
|||
|
|||
/* The signal that terminated a process is not known posthum. */ |
|||
# define WTERMSIG(x) SIGTERM |
|||
|
|||
# define WEXITSTATUS(x) (x) |
|||
|
|||
/* There are no stopping signals. */ |
|||
# define WSTOPSIG(x) 0 |
|||
|
|||
/* There are no core dumps. */ |
|||
# define WCOREDUMP(x) 0 |
|||
|
|||
#endif |
